Output e506c3a8ad46019956093b10d4b9f680a063cd88611715330493f3e9a954683e:6

value
613754
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a4a2a85d99c8a7ec74157b735eb46174d8988b6d OP_EQUAL
address
3GhXbf6H32HnG2t373zQa1SjGCu2SxQDDJ
transaction
e506c3a8ad46019956093b10d4b9f680a063cd88611715330493f3e9a954683e
spent
true